1. Furnace Failures

A furnace breakdown during the coldest months of the year is not only uneasy however can likewise position major health dangers, especially for susceptible member of the family. Typical heater concerns consist of:

  • Ignition or Pilot Light Problems: Without a functioning ignition system or pilot burner, your heater can not produce heat. This concern typically comes from a filthy or defective ignition component, which we can rapidly fix or change.
  • Thermostat Malfunctions: If your heater isn’t reacting to the thermostat settings, the concern could be with the thermostat itself. Our professionals can recalibrate, repair, or replace malfunctioning thermostats to restore your heating.
  • Blower Motor Failures: The blower motor is responsible for distributing warm air throughout your home. If it stops working, your heater won’t be able to disperse heat properly. We can identify and repair motor concerns to get your system back on track.
  • Gas Line Issues: A issue with your furnace‘s gas line is a serious safety issue. If you smell gas, it’s vital to leave your home and call emergency services immediately. Our group can deal with the needed repairs to guarantee your gas line is secure.

2. Cooling Breakdowns

A operating air conditioning system is vital during the hot summer season. When your a/c system stops working, it can quickly turn your home into an intolerable environment. Some of the most typical a/c emergencies consist of:

  • Refrigerant Leaks: Refrigerant is important for your a/c to cool the air. A leakage not only decreases your system’s efficiency however can also trigger the compressor to get too hot. We can locate and repair leakages, in addition to recharge your system with the correct amount of refrigerant.
  • Compressor Failures: The compressor is the heart of your AC system, and when it stops working, the whole system can shut down. Whether the problem is electrical or mechanical, our experts can diagnose and fix your compressor to bring back cooling.
  • Frozen Coils: When airflow is restricted or refrigerant levels are low, the evaporator coils can freeze, leading to a system shutdown. We can thaw the coils and resolve the underlying cause to prevent future problems.
  • Electrical Issues: air conditioning systems depend on various electrical elements to function properly. From blown fuses to malfunctioning wiring, electrical problems can trigger your system to fail. Our specialists are skilled in determining and fixing these problems rapidly.

3. Heat Pump Issues

Heat pumps are a versatile service for both heating and cooling, making them an important component in lots of homes. However, they are not immune to issues. Typical heatpump issues include:

  • Reversing Valve Malfunctions: The reversing valve enables the heat pump to change in between heating and cooling modes. If this part stops working, your heat pump might be stuck in one mode. We can repair or change the valve to restore appropriate functionality.
  • Defrost Cycle Problems: In winter, heatpump require to thaw periodically to prevent ice accumulation. If the defrost cycle isn’t working properly, ice can build up and lower efficiency. Our team can check and fix defrost cycle concerns to guarantee your heat pump runs smoothly.
  • Airflow Problems: Restricted air flow can trigger your heatpump to work more difficult than needed, causing increased wear and tear. We can identify and get rid of blockages in your system to improve airflow and performance.

4. Ductwork Problems

Your home’s ductwork is responsible for dispersing conditioned air throughout your house. Issues with your ducts can compromise the effectiveness of your HVAC system and lead to unequal temperature levels or bad air quality. Common ductwork emergency situations consist of:

  • Dripping Ducts: Over time, ducts can develop leaks that allow conditioned air to leave before it reaches its destination. This not just reduces effectiveness but can likewise increase energy bills. We can locate and seal duct leakages to enhance your system’s efficiency.
  • Blocked Ducts: Obstructions in your ductwork, such as particles or pest invasions, can restrict air flow and trigger your HVAC system to work more difficult. Our team can clear blockages and guarantee your ducts are tidy and without blockages.
  • Poor Insulation: Inadequately insulated ducts can lose a substantial quantity of heating or cooling energy as air journeys through them. We can evaluate your duct insulation and suggest improvements to boost your system’s efficiency.

Proactive Steps to Prevent HVAC Emergencies in Morris County

While it’s impossible to get rid of the danger of HVAC emergencies totally, there are proactive actions house owners can take to decrease the probability of a breakdown. Here are some necessary suggestions to keep your system running smoothly:

1. Set Up Regular Maintenance

Routine maintenance is the cornerstone of a dependable HVAC system. By scheduling regular inspections and tune-ups, you can capture possible concerns before they become emergencies. During a maintenance see, our professionals will:

  • Check and tidy essential elements such as coils, burners, and blowers.
  • Check refrigerant levels and complete if necessary.
  • Test the thermostat and recalibrate it if needed.
  • Oil moving parts to decrease wear and tear.
  • Check electrical connections and tighten up any loose wires.

By remaining on top of upkeep, you can extend the life expectancy of your HVAC system and decrease the probability of a sudden breakdown.

2. Replace Air Filters Regularly

One of the easiest yet most effective ways to keep your HVAC system running effectively is by changing the air filters regularly. A filthy filter can obstruct airflow, triggering your system to work harder and increasing the risk of a breakdown. Depending upon your system and home environment, it’s recommended to replace the filter every 1-3 months.

3. Monitor Your Energy Bills

A sudden spike in your energy bills can be a indication that your HVAC system is struggling. If you see an unusual boost in your regular monthly energy expenses, it’s worth having your system checked by a expert. Early detection of problems can prevent more considerable problems down the line.

4. Keep the Area Around Your HVAC Units Clear

Make sure that the locations around your indoor and outside HVAC systems are devoid of debris, greenery, and other obstructions. This permits proper air flow and minimizes the risk of your system getting too hot. Furthermore, routinely cleaning the area around your systems can prevent insects from nesting in your equipment.

When to Call for Emergency HVAC Service

It’s crucial to understand when an HVAC problem requires immediate attention. Here are some indications that it’s time to require emergency service:

  • Total System Failure: If your heating or cooling system stops working totally, it’s time to call a professional. A complete system failure is a clear indication that something is seriously wrong and needs immediate attention.
  • Uncommon Noises: Loud, unusual noises such as banging, clanking, or shrieking can suggest a severe issue with your HVAC system. These noises frequently signify a mechanical concern that requires to be attended to before it leads to a total breakdown.
  • Burning Smell: A burning odor coming from your HVAC system is a cause for concern. It might show an electrical problem, such as overheating wires or components, which positions a fire danger. Switch off your system instantly and require emergency service.
  • Abrupt Temperature Fluctuations: If your home’s temperature is varying wildly or your system is struggling to keep a consistent temperature, it’s a sign that your HVAC system is not working correctly. An emergency examination can recognize the concern and prevent more damage.
  • Water Leaks: Water pooling around your HVAC system might suggest a refrigerant leakage or a problem with the condensate drain. These problems can cause considerable damage to your system and your home if not resolved promptly.
